And the Winner Is....
well actually the 1st and 2nd place winners we already have on draft or about to put it on.
1st S.N. Celebration
2nd Clipper City Winter
We will be putting on the 3rd place winner.
Bell's Double Cream Stout
All in all it was a close one. The winner recieved a 7.25 (out of 10) and the last place received at 5.94 (Flying Dog K-9 Cruiser).
World Wide Stout came in the middle of the pack at 6.54. The votes were either 9's and 10's or 2's and 3's....love it or hate it. If supplies work out we may get a keg or two down here.
